After having the car for over a year, i have finally decided to go turbo. im going for a clost to sock msp setup right now, but more will come later. Its going to be a slow process but im planning on a christmas break install at the soonest. Any tips/suggestions and help is greatly appreciated!!

1. GT2554R and OEM WGA
2. msp exhuast mani
3. msp s/j pipes
4. fmic intercooler
5. 2.5" intercooler piping
6. 2.5" custom sri or cai
7. HKS SSQV BOV
8. oil return line
9. oil feed line
10. water feed line
11. water return line
12. water feed/return connections
13. oil return/feed connections
14. oil adapter plate
15. exhaust mani gasket
16. inlet gasket
17. outlet gasket
18. s-j pipe gasket
19. tapped oil pan
20. flashed msp ecu
21. ssafc
22. a-pillar 2 gauge pod
23. oil temp gauge
24. oil pressure gauge
25. aem wideband
26. boost gauge
27. 2 prosport pods
28. msp one-way check valve
29. vacuum block

im going to divert the lines that go to the throttle body for water supply. as for oil, feed is coming through the adapter plate and i will run a line to the tapped oil pan for return. obviously from the parts list doing a flashed msp ecu and a ssafc for tuning.

how are those maxspeed lowering springs my buddy was thinkin of picking up a set

the ride is Great, not really aggresive enough for my taste, though. i cut the bottum coil off and got another .3"-.6", so about 1.8" drop in the end. even after cutting a coil i have not bottomed out once. if i could go back i would get the eibach sportlines, even though thats where i am now.
